What is an Associate Degree? (AQF Context)

An Associate Degree is an AQF Level 6 qualification that typically takes one to two years of full-time study. It provides foundational knowledge and skills in a specific field, preparing graduates for para-professional roles or for articulation into a bachelor's degree (AQF Level 7). Common entry requirements include completion of Year 12 (or equivalent) with satisfactory results, and English language proficiency as specified by the institution. Many Associate Degrees offer credit transfer into related bachelor's programs, allowing you to complete a degree sooner. For international students, this level is ideal for those seeking a shorter, more affordable study option that still leads to Australia's high-quality higher education outcomes.

Fee and Duration Range

Tuition for Associate Degree courses in Victoria ranges from A$22,320 to A$183,550 total, depending on the provider and field of study. Duration varies from 1 to 2 years of full-time study. The table below gives indicative ranges by field, but costs are set by each institution and may change. Remember to budget separately for non-tuition fees (application, enrolment, materials), Overseas Student Health Cover (OSHC), and living expenses. In Melbourne, living costs are estimated at A$1,500–A$2,500 per month, including rent, food, and transport.

English Language Requirements for Associate Degree

English language requirements vary by provider and course. Generally, international students need an IELTS overall score between 5.5 and 7.0 (or equivalent) for Associate Degree programs. Some institutions accept alternative tests like TOEFL or PTE. Always check the specific entry requirements for your chosen course, as higher-scoring fields like Health may require a higher band. If you need to improve your English, many providers offer pathway programs or English language courses as a stepping stone.

Student Visa Context

To study an Associate Degree in Victoria, you will need a Student visa (Subclass 500). Key requirements include: a valid Confirmation of Enrolment (CoE) from a CRICOS-registered provider, genuine temporary entrant (GTE) evidence, sufficient financial capacity to cover tuition, living costs, and OSHC, and English proficiency proof. OSHC is mandatory for the duration of your stay. Read our detailed guide on the Student Visa Subclass 500 for step-by-step application advice. Is Victoria Right for Your Associate Degree?

Victoria offers a compelling mix of academic excellence, cultural diversity, and lifestyle. Melbourne is consistently ranked among the world's most liveable cities, with a large international student community. Living costs in Melbourne are moderate: expect weekly rent of A$250–A$450 for shared accommodation, groceries around A$80–A$130, and public transport (myki) for approximately A$45 per week. Regional campuses in cities like Geelong, Bendigo, and Ballarat offer lower living costs and a quieter environment. Consider your preference for city life versus regional settings. Tuition fees for Associate Degree courses in Victoria range from approximately A$22,320 to A$183,550 total for the full program. This varies significantly by provider and field of study. For example, management and commerce courses tend to be at the lower end, while health and engineering courses may be higher. Always check the CRICOS-listed fee for your specific course and confirm with the institution, as fees are subject to annual increases. Additional costs include materials, OSHC, and living expenses.
The duration of an Associate Degree in Victoria is typically between 1 and 2 years of full-time study. Some accelerated programs may be completed in 12 months, while others with a broader curriculum or part-time options can extend to 2 years. Many providers offer flexible study modes, including online or blended learning, which may affect duration. Check the specific course page for exact duration.
English language requirements for Associate Degree courses in Victoria vary by provider. Typically, you need an IELTS overall score between 5.5 and 7.0 (or equivalent in TOEFL or PTE). Health and education courses often require a higher band (e.g., 6.5 or 7.0), while business and IT courses may accept 5.5 or 6.0. Some universities offer English language pathways if you do not meet the direct entry requirements. Always verify with your chosen institution.
